+// After the stack is unwound due to a thrown exception, the __stack_pointer
+// global can point to an invalid address. This inserts instructions that
+// restore __stack_pointer global.
+bool WebAssemblyLateEHPrepare::restoreStackPointer(MachineFunction &MF) {
+ const auto *FrameLowering = static_cast<const WebAssemblyFrameLowering *>(
+ MF.getSubtarget().getFrameLowering());
+ if (!FrameLowering->needsPrologForEH(MF))
+ return false;
+ bool Changed = false;
+
+ for (auto &MBB : MF) {
+ if (!MBB.isEHPad())
+ continue;
+ Changed = true;
+
+ // Insert __stack_pointer restoring instructions at the beginning of each EH
+ // pad, after the catch instruction. Here it is safe to assume that SP32
+ // holds the latest value of __stack_pointer, because the only exception for
+ // this case is when a function uses the red zone, but that only happens
+ // with leaf functions, and we don't restore __stack_pointer in leaf
+ // functions anyway.
+ auto InsertPos = MBB.begin();
+ if (MBB.begin()->getOpcode() == WebAssembly::CATCH)
+ InsertPos++;
+ FrameLowering->writeSPToGlobal(WebAssembly::SP32, MF, MBB, InsertPos,
+ MBB.begin()->getDebugLoc());
+ }
+ return Changed;
+}
